OpenClaw技术全解析:从工具应用到智能工作流构建

一、OpenClaw技术定位与核心价值
在数字化转型浪潮中,企业面临高频重复性工作处理效率低下、跨系统数据整合困难等痛点。OpenClaw作为新一代智能自动化框架,通过融合RPA(机器人流程自动化)与AI技术,构建了可扩展的智能体协同体系。其核心价值体现在三个维度:

  1. 效率革命:将财务对账、报表生成等耗时操作从数小时压缩至分钟级
  2. 流程重构:支持跨系统、跨应用的复杂业务流程自动化编排
  3. 智能进化:通过机器学习模型持续优化任务处理策略

典型应用场景包括:

  • 财务领域:自动对账、发票信息提取、税务申报自动化
  • 运营领域:订单状态监控、物流信息追踪、异常预警
  • 合规领域:政策变更监测、风险指标计算、审计轨迹生成

二、四大核心场景实战指南

  1. 财务自动化工作流
    以银行流水对账为例,传统方式需要人工下载交易记录、匹配业务单据、核对金额差异,整个流程耗时2-3小时。通过OpenClaw构建的自动化流程:

    1. # 示例:银行流水处理逻辑
    2. def reconcile_transactions(bank_statements, business_records):
    3. # 数据预处理
    4. normalized_bank = preprocess_bank_data(bank_statements)
    5. normalized_biz = preprocess_business_data(business_records)
    6. # 智能匹配引擎
    7. matcher = SmartMatcher(tolerance=0.05) # 允许5%金额误差
    8. results = matcher.compare(normalized_bank, normalized_biz)
    9. # 异常处理
    10. exceptions = [r for r in results if r['status'] == 'unmatched']
    11. return generate_report(results, exceptions)

    该流程实现:

  • 自动下载多银行电子回单
  • OCR识别票据关键信息
  • 智能匹配业务单据
  • 生成差异分析报告
    处理效率提升15倍,准确率达99.2%
  1. 发票处理全链路自动化
    构建包含智能体:
  • 图像采集智能体:对接扫描仪/手机拍照
  • 识别智能体:采用混合OCR模型(规则+深度学习)
  • 验证智能体:对接税局接口验证真伪
  • 归档智能体:自动分类存储至对象存储

关键技术实现:

  1. class InvoiceProcessor:
  2. def __init__(self):
  3. self.ocr_model = load_model('invoice_recognition')
  4. self.tax_validator = TaxValidationAPI()
  5. def process(self, image_path):
  6. # 1. 预处理
  7. enhanced_img = image_enhancement(image_path)
  8. # 2. 结构化识别
  9. fields = self.ocr_model.predict(enhanced_img)
  10. # 3. 真伪验证
  11. validation_result = self.tax_validator.check(fields['invoice_code'])
  12. # 4. 数据输出
  13. return {
  14. 'raw_data': fields,
  15. 'validation': validation_result,
  16. 'status': 'processed'
  17. }
  1. 报表生成智能化
    通过模板引擎+数据映射技术,实现:
  • 动态报表模板设计
  • 多数据源自动聚合
  • 异常数据智能标注
  • 定时生成与分发

典型架构:

  1. 数据源层 ETL处理 数据仓库 报表引擎 输出通道
  2. (清洗转换) (模型计算) (格式转换)
  1. 政策监控系统
    构建包含:
  • 爬虫智能体:定时抓取政策文件
  • NLP智能体:实体识别与关系抽取
  • 匹配智能体:与企业业务关联分析
  • 告警智能体:触发通知机制

三、智能工作流搭建方法论

  1. Dify平台应用实践
    基于低代码平台构建工作流需遵循:
  • 模块化设计原则:将复杂流程拆解为可复用单元
  • 异常处理机制:设置重试次数、告警阈值
  • 版本控制体系:支持流程迭代与回滚

典型工作流模板:

  1. graph TD
  2. A[费用报销申请] --> B{金额校验}
  3. B -->|≤5000| C[自动审批]
  4. B -->|>5000| D[人工复核]
  5. C --> E[财务付款]
  6. D --> E
  7. E --> F[归档存储]
  1. 提示词工程最佳实践
    设计有效提示词需考虑:
  • 上下文完整性:提供足够业务背景
  • 输出格式规范:明确JSON/表格等结构
  • 异常处理指引:定义边界条件处理方式

示例:

  1. # 发票信息提取提示词
  2. 请从以下图片中提取发票信息,输出格式为JSON
  3. {
  4. "invoice_code": "字符串",
  5. "invoice_number": "字符串",
  6. "date": "YYYY-MM-DD",
  7. "amount": 数字,
  8. "seller": "字符串",
  9. "buyer": "字符串"
  10. }
  11. 若信息不完整,请标注缺失字段

四、多智能体协同设计模式

  1. 协同架构选择
    根据业务复杂度选择:
  • 流水线模式:线性任务传递
  • 星型模式:中心调度+周边执行
  • 网状模式:全连接智能体通信
  1. 数据流转机制
    实现智能体间无缝通信需:
  • 统一数据格式:定义标准消息协议
  • 消息队列中间件:解耦生产消费
  • 状态跟踪系统:记录处理进度

示例消息协议:

  1. {
  2. "task_id": "UUID",
  3. "source_agent": "ocr_service",
  4. "target_agent": "validation_service",
  5. "payload": {
  6. "invoice_code": "12345678",
  7. "timestamp": 1672531200
  8. },
  9. "metadata": {
  10. "priority": "high",
  11. "retry_count": 0
  12. }
  13. }
  1. 复杂业务链构建
    以跨境电商税务计算为例:
    1. 订单数据 商品分类智能体 关税计算智能体 增值税计算智能体 报表生成智能体

    每个智能体专注特定领域,通过标准接口交互,实现:

  • 独立升级维护
  • 弹性扩展能力
  • 故障隔离机制

五、安全合规实施框架

  1. 数据安全三要素
  • 传输加密:采用TLS 1.3协议
  • 存储加密:AES-256加密算法
  • 访问控制:RBAC权限模型
  1. 隐私保护技术
  • 动态脱敏:对敏感字段实时掩码
  • 差分隐私:在数据分析中添加噪声
  • 联邦学习:模型训练不共享原始数据
  1. 合规操作指南
  • 审计日志:记录所有操作轨迹
  • 操作留痕:支持操作回溯与复现
  • 定期扫描:使用自动化工具检测漏洞

六、企业落地实施路径

  1. 试点阶段(1-2周)
  • 选择1-2个高频场景
  • 组建跨职能团队
  • 制定量化评估指标
  1. 推广阶段(1-3月)
  • 完善监控告警体系
  • 建立知识转移机制
  • 培养内部专家团队
  1. 优化阶段(持续)
  • 收集用户反馈
  • 迭代智能体模型
  • 扩展应用场景

结语:OpenClaw技术框架为企业提供了从简单任务自动化到复杂业务流重构的全栈解决方案。通过合理设计智能体协同架构、严格遵循安全规范、结合低代码开发平台,开发者可在保障系统稳定性的前提下,快速实现业务价值。建议企业从财务领域切入,逐步扩展至运营、合规等全价值链自动化,最终构建智能驱动的企业运营体系。